In the evening of September 22, 2025, French President Emmanuel Macron encountered an unexpected situation on his way to the UN headquarters. This happened before his speech when he found himself blocked on the street, which sparked media interest.
What happened on the way to the UN?
According to information obtained from sources, Macron, heading to an important event, encountered the police. “Sorry, Mr. President, everything is blocked right now,” a law enforcement representative conveyed to him.
The head of France, realizing the situation, couldn’t resist a joke and called Donald Trump asking to “clear the road.”
“Guess what, I’m waiting on the street right now because everything is blocked for you,” President Macron shared with Trump.
After a few minutes of waiting, the police unblocked the street, but only for pedestrians. This forced Macron to continue his way to the French embassy on foot. On the move, he continued his conversation with Trump and even took photos with several passersby.
Main statements by Macron at the General Assembly
- During his speech at the 80th session of the UN General Assembly in New York, Macron announced the recognition of Palestinian statehood.
- He also noted that the decision to open an embassy in Palestine depended on the fulfillment of conditions: the release of all hostages from Gaza and the establishment of a ceasefire.
- In honor of the recognition of Palestine, flags of Palestine were raised in almost 90 municipalities in France.
